What is Guava?
Guava is a tropical fruit known for its sweet taste, vibrant aroma, and dense nutritional profile. Rich in vitamin C, fibre, and antioxidants, guava is widely consumed fresh, juiced, or as part of salads and smoothies.
9 health benefits of Guava
The guava benefits range from boosting immunity to supporting heart and digestive health. This nutrient-rich fruit is a great addition to daily diets for overall wellness.
- Loaded with nutrients
Packed with vitamins A, C, and E, folate, fibre, and potassium. - May help lower blood sugar levels
Guava has a low glycaemic index and high fibre content that may regulate blood sugar. - May boost heart health
Its antioxidants and potassium can help lower blood pressure and cholesterol. - May help relieve painful symptoms of menstruation
Guava leaf extract may reduce menstrual cramps and discomfort. - May benefit your digestive system
High in dietary fibre, guava supports regular bowel movements and gut health. - May aid weight loss
Low in calories yet filling, guava can reduce hunger pangs. - May have an anti-cancer effect
Lycopene and other antioxidants may help protect cells from damage. - May help boost your immunity
Rich in vitamin C, guava strengthens the immune system naturally. - Eating guavas may be good for your skin
Its antioxidants and vitamin content may improve skin texture and glow.
